To answer this question, first, we need to know about meiosis. The process that decreases the chromosomes number from diploid to haploid in cell division in sexually reproducing species is known as meiosis. Meiosis requires two consecutive nucleus divisions and contributes to the development of animal reproductive cells (gametes) and to the development of spores in fungi, plants, and most algae.
The prophase 1 of meiosis occurs in 5 stages given below-
Leptotene – In this stage the chromosomes start to condense and are attached to the nuclear membrane via their telomeres.
Zygotene – Here Synapsis begins with a synaptonemal complex developing between homologous chromosomes.
Pachytene – In this stage crossing over of genetic material takes places between non-sister chromatids.
Diplotene – In this stage synapsis ends with the disappearance of synaptonemal complex; homologous pairs remain linked at chiasmata.
Diakinesis – At last, chromosomes become fully condensed and the nuclear membrane disintegrates prior to metaphase 1.
